Spring Framework for Java Development

This course is part of IBM Java Developer Professional Certificate

Instructor: Ramanujam Srinivasan

What you'll learn

  •   Build job-ready skills in the Spring Framework and master the Spring ecosystem and its advanced architectural components in just 4 weeks.
  •   
  •   Build RESTful APIs using Spring Boot for scalable applications
  •   
  •   Develop Java applications with robust security measures using Spring Security
  •   Gain hands-on experience through labs on Rest APIs, Web forms, authentication, authorization, and role-based access control.
  • Skills you'll gain

  •   Spring Boot
  •   Application Programming Interface (API)
  •   Apache Maven
  •   Application Security
  •   Development Environment
  •   Authentications
  •   Application Frameworks
  •   Restful API
  •   Web Applications
  •   Spring Framework
  •   Java
  •   Model View Controller
  •   Authorization (Computing)
  • There are 4 modules in this course

    During this course, you’ll learn how to develop robust applications using Spring Boot, master RESTful APIs, and build dynamic web applications with Spring MVC. You’ll discover how to configure controllers, utilize annotations, and efficiently build REST APIs. You’ll explore Spring MVC to create interactive web applications with Thymeleaf templates and seamlessly handle forms. You’ll learn how to secure your applications using Spring Security. This course emphasizes practical experience with numerous hands-on labs throughout the course on various topics including Rest APIs, Web forms, authentication, authorization, and role-based access control. Plus, you’ll complete a final project where you’ll create a secure online quiz application. If you’re looking to develop the skills to build powerful and secure Java applications using the Spring Framework, enroll today and power-up resume with skills employers need!

    Deep Dive into Spring Boot

    Understanding Spring MVC and Security

    Final Project and Course Wrap-Up

    Explore more from Software Development

    ©2025  ementorhub.com. All rights reserved